Usage Note
Brusquement derives from the adjective brusque (abrupt, curt) and conveys both physical suddenness (il s'est arrêté brusquement) and social bluntness. It is interchangeable with soudainement (suddenly) in many contexts but retains a connotation of roughness or rudeness that soudainement lacks.
Examples
"La voiture s'est arrêtée brusquement."
Natural Translation
The car stopped abruptly.
